141:. To establish standing, the courts have required proof of three elements. First, the plaintiff must have suffered an âinjury in factââan invasion of a legally protected interest which is (a) concrete and particularized and (b) âactual or imminent, not âconjecturalâ or âhypotheticalââ. Second, there must be a causal connection between the injury and the conduct complained ofâthe injury has to be "fairly ... trace to the challenged action of the defendant, and not ... th result the independent action of some third party not before the court." Third, it must be "likely", as opposed to merely "speculative", that the injury will be "redressed by a favorable decision."
